Sometimes the judges hide in the woods and watch you say go up the trail that has a log over it. But generally you don't know when your going to come to one, and you never know what they're going to ask you to do. You just have to have a horse that backs, sidepasses, stops and stands, etc...in any situation.
When Belle lost points it was always because I get nervous in front of judes. I always would rush the obstcle. But then sometimes they were times. Like to sidepass to a tree branch and tie a ribbon in it they might give you so many seconds. One time we were stopped and told to trot till the jugde gave us further insturctions. Well we trotted down the trail and all of a sudden the judge said stop your horse. He was judging "emergency stops".
So the obstacles can be anything.
NATRC us a national Association and if you compete in the Open division 60 miles, at least 5mph, you can win national awards and go to a national convention. I went to a regional convention once. I got 4th place regional horse and 5th place regional rider in the novice division that year.
